how to change text message sounds for the iphone

July 5, 2008

not content with doing my own custom ringtones see previous blog i decided i wanted custom text message sounds - so hello google….

anyway its basically the same procedure but slightly different

pick your mp3 and shorten it in audacity to however long you want the tone to be - around 6 seconds i use

open itunes and go to preferences, advanced and importing and change it to “import using aiff encoder”

drop the 6 second mp3 into itunes and right click and convert it to aiff

find it in the itunes folder

you’ll need to rename it to sms-recieved1,2,3 etc with the extension .caf

ie if you dont want the glass sound rename it to sms-received3.caf etc

open up winscp and bung it in /system/library/audio/uisounds/ and overwrite the existing one

bingo
